Report: Lazio step up their interest in Frankfurt star

Reports in Italy have come out today that SS Lazio are stepping up their pursuit of Eintracht Frankfurt winger Filip Kostic.
Lazio have sent Argentinian forward Joaquin Correa on loan to Inter Milan, which will become an obligation to buy for €25m, and have put the 28-year-old Serbian on the top of their shopping list.

According to Sportitalia, the Rome-based side have been in talks with the Eintracht Frankfurt winger's agent Fali Ramadani.

Kostic was at the top of Inter Milan's shopping list a couple of months ago, but interest cooled from the Serie A champions and now Lazio are said to be the frontrunners for the Serbian's signature.

Kostic managed 4 goals and laid on 17 assists during the course of the last Bundesliga season, forming a deadly attacking front-line with Andre Silva, Luka Jovic and Daichi Kamada. The 4 almost lead Frankfurt to the UEFA Champions League group stages but failed to stave off competition from Borussia Dortmund and Wolfsburg to claim their spot in Europe's premier competition.
